Hirdetés
- Télbúcsúztató hardvermix
- MWC 2026: Megérkezett a Xiaomi Pad 8 sorozat
- Fejhallgató erősítő és DAC topik
- Melyik tápegységet vegyem?
- Kormányok / autós szimulátorok topikja
- Milyen TV-t vegyek?
- AMD Navi Radeon™ RX 9xxx sorozat
- SONY LCD és LED TV-k
- Döbbenetesen sok energia kell az érkező Nova Lake működéséhez?
- OLED monitor topic
Új hozzászólás Aktív témák
-
WonderCSabo
félisten
válasz
JokerStars
#2673
üzenetére
Lacess által ajánlott ArrayList teljesen jó a célra. A generikus megoldás jobb, mert ha csak egyféle elemet tárolsz, akkor biztosított, hogy nem raksz bele mást, és nem kapsz vmi expcetiont a castoláskor.
-
Lacces
őstag
válasz
JokerStars
#2673
üzenetére
Jó kérdés... Én max ArrayList-re tudnék gondolni... ArrayList<Ember> így generikus.
Példakód:
class MainClass {
public static void Main() {
ArrayList inv = new ArrayList();
// új objketumot adok az inv Listához
// Ezt akár lehetne ciklusba is rakni! (Én így tudnám automatizálni)
inv.Add(new Product("A", 5.9, 3)); // névtelen objektumot adsz hozzá
inv.Add(new Product("B", 8.2, 2));
inv.Add(new Product("C", 3.5, 4));
inv.Add(new Product("D", 1.8, 8));
// Kiírom az inv lista tartalmát
Console.WriteLine("Product list:");
foreach(Product i in inv) {
Console.WriteLine(" " + i);
}
}
}
Innen van a példakódDe nézz vissza később is, itt tőlem pengébb emberek vannak, és sokszor jobbat mondanak mint én.
20-ig akkor beleraknám egy for-ba
for( int i = 0 ; i<20; i++)
{
inv.Add(new Product());
}
Új hozzászólás Aktív témák
A topicot kiemeltem. Valaki nem akar egy nyitó hsz-t írni?:))
- Akciós Windows 10 pro + Office 2019 professional plus csomag AZONNALI SZÁLLÍTÁS
- ÁRGARANCIA!Épített KomPhone Ryzen 5 4500 16/32/64GB RAM RTX 5050 8GB GAMER PC termékbeszámítással
- Eladó Xiaomi Redmi 15 6/128GB fekete / 12 hó jótállás
- 239 - Lenovo Legion Pro 5 (16IRX9) - Intel Core i9-14900HX, RTX 4070
- DELL LATITUDE 5420 üzleti laptop garanciával 14", i5-11345G7 16gb ram 256ssd FHD
Állásajánlatok
Cég: Laptopműhely Bt.
Város: Budapest

